 Die Yster Jaco Gouws - Foto: Erick Pietersen Impala whitewashed Alberton in Rustenburg on Saturday with the New Concept Mining First scoring eleven tries in demolishing the visitors 71-3. The Seconds, Thirds and both Junior sides also won their fixtures.
It was one-way traffic for the Miners who have to beat both Pirates and Roodepoort with bonus points in the next two weeks to have an outside chance of qualifying for the play-offs in the Predator League.
Two players, centre Lloyd Seleka and fullback Lourens Nagel, scored two tries each with winger Josh Finlay helping himself to 21 points, converting eight of the tires and scoring one himself.
Impala coach Chris Buitendach believes that flanker Henro Huyser and scrumhalf Jerome Appollis should play Currie Cup rugby. Huyser in particular was in awesome form against Alberton.
“Jerome could play Currie Cup Premier League rugby. He has a slight hamstring strain and I just hope that he is fit for Pirates and Roodepoort,” says Buitendach.
